Srinagar, Feb 29 A husband was arrested on Thursday for killing his wife in J&K’s Kupwara district.

Police said that a 40-year old husband was arrested in Handwara tehsil of Kupwara district today for murdering his wife.

“The accused, Muhammad Maqbool Mir (40) had an argument with his wife resulting in a fight during which he murdered her,” police said.

Police said that the victim’s body has been sent for medico-legal formalities.
